An office manager is suing her former employer, claiming her then-boss gave her a schedule of how to dress, including "Tube-top Tuesday," and "No bra Thursday"

The Salt Lake Tribune reports that Trudy Nycole Anderson, 44, of Utah County, Utah, filed the suit in U.S. District Court against Derek Wright, the owner of Lone Peak Controls and D&L Electric Control Company.

According to the complaint, Wright:

* "Repeatedly asked Ms. Anderson about her breast size and talked about her breasts in front of other employees."

* Slapped Anderson on her buttocks and asked the woman for oral sex several times.

* Offered the woman a recipe for "sex cake."

* Told Anderson he was installing a shower so they could shower together.

* Said he would "give her a mammogram for free" when she asked for time off to see the doctor.

Other days on the schedule were "Mini-skirt Monday," "Wet T-shirt Wednesday," and "Bikini top Friday," the Tribune reported.

Anderson started work for the company in 2007. She claims that when she reported Wright for sexual harassment, he fired her in February.

The lawsuit seeks undisclosed damages.
